"I was drunk and high:" Suspect charged in fatal hit-and-run crash in Milwaukee

MILWAUKEE -- 21-year-old Duece Cleghorn of Milwaukee now faces multiple charges in connection with a fatal hit-and-run crash that happened at 18th and Atkinson on Saturday, May 30th.Cleghorn is charged with the following: One count of hit-and-run resulting in death, duty upon striking vehicle (great bodily harm), hit-and-run injury, knowingly operating a motor vehicle without a valid license causing death, knowingly operating a motor vehicle without a valid license causing great bodily harm, and operating a motor vehicle without the owner's consent.The crash that Cleghorn is accused of causing happened just after 11:05 p.m. at 18th and Atkinson.

Milwaukee police seek suspect in robbery of TCF Bank

MILWAUKEE  -- Milwaukee police are investigating an armed robbery that occurred at the TCF Bank located at 7932 N. 76th Street.Authorities responded to the call Tuesday, June 2nd just after 11 a.m.Police say a man entered the bank, implied he had a weapon and took an undisclosed amount of money before fleeing the scene on foot.No further details have yet been released.
